Output 50e5aca94a49a5f7e515528421ae4dba036e0a6521a0d29c0b8469642f668e4c:0

value
65803607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f810ee00410fdeb46515feaf95cc8ad06a71bd2 OP_EQUAL
address
3GEPyABjUKCCaQ8MHTnhHkJVvFuVPz1kdD
transaction
50e5aca94a49a5f7e515528421ae4dba036e0a6521a0d29c0b8469642f668e4c
spent
true